  2. Exercise-induced nausea - Wikipedia

    en.wikipedia.org/wiki/Exercise-induced_nausea

    A study of 20 volunteers conducted at Nagoya University in Japan associated a higher degree of exercise-induced nausea after eating. [1] Lack of hydration during exercise is a well known cause of headache and nausea. [2] Exercising at a heavy rate causes blood flow to be taken away from the stomach, causing nausea. [3]

  3. Exercise intolerance - Wikipedia

    en.wikipedia.org/wiki/Exercise_intolerance

    Exercise intolerance is a condition of inability or decreased ability to perform physical exercise at the normally expected level or duration for people of that age, size, sex, and muscle mass. [1] It also includes experiences of unusually severe post-exercise pain , fatigue , nausea , vomiting or other negative effects.

  4. Post-exertional malaise - Wikipedia

    en.wikipedia.org/wiki/Post-exertional_malaise

    Post-exertional malaise (PEM), sometimes referred to as post-exertional symptom exacerbation (PESE) [1] or post-exertional neuroimmune exhaustion (PENE), [2] is a worsening of symptoms that occurs after minimal exertion.

  7. Exercise-associated muscle cramps - Wikipedia

    en.wikipedia.org/wiki/Exercise-associated_muscle...

    Exercise-associated muscle cramps (EAMC) are defined as cramping (painful muscle spasms) during or immediately following exercise. [1] [2] [3] Muscle cramps during exercise are very common, even in elite athletes. EAMC are a common condition that occurs during or after exercise, often during endurance events such as a triathlon or marathon.
